What This Initiative Means for Chevrolet Owners
General Motors (GM) has ramped up its commitment to sustainable transportation by launching a new initiative that offers free electric vehicle (EV) charging for Chevrolet owners across Latin America. This significant move not only highlights GM's dedication to electric mobility but also addresses the growing demand for accessible charging solutions in a region that is increasingly shifting towards electric vehicles.

Understanding the Context: The Latin American EV Market
The Latin American market is witnessing a significant transition towards electric vehicles, driven by increasing environmental concerns and government policies favoring electrification. Countries like Brazil and Chile have seen rising interest in EVs, with initiatives aimed at reducing carbon footprints and embracing cleaner energy solutions. This shift is underscored by a recent report indicating that EV sales in Latin America are projected to grow by over 30% annually, pushing manufacturers to enhance their offerings.

Potential Challenges Ahead
While GM's free charging initiative is a positive step, challenges remain. Infrastructure development must keep pace with increasing EV adoption, and regions with limited connectivity may encounter obstacles. Additionally, ensuring the reliability of the charging network will be crucial for customer satisfaction. The company must also address the issues related to the availability of renewable energy sources to power these charging stations sustainably.
